Transaction 3e4e38d014f82945c00eea8ce8f76d989c2c09d70b3620cc8a9ffb932526bbff

block
74ffc9547220458efab6df58577ebe9220ab6f7f678b665a3f2f4d6875ef7344

1 Input

23 Outputs